nx编程模板制作思路是什么

fiy 其他 2

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    NX编程模板制作的思路主要包括以下几个步骤:

    1. 确定需求:首先要明确需要制作的模板的用途和功能,例如是用于快速生成特定类型的代码,还是用于规范团队的编码风格等。

    2. 分析目标:对于制作的模板,要明确所针对的编程语言和开发环境。不同的编程语言和开发环境可能有不同的模板制作方式和要求。

    3. 创建模板文件:根据需求和目标,创建相应的模板文件。模板文件可以使用文本编辑器或特定的模板编辑工具进行创建。

    4. 定义变量和占位符:在模板文件中,使用变量和占位符来表示需要替换的部分。变量可以是固定的值或根据具体情况动态生成的值,而占位符则是需要手动替换的部分。

    5. 添加逻辑和控制结构:在模板文件中,可以使用特定的语法来添加逻辑和控制结构,例如条件判断、循环等。这样可以根据不同的情况生成不同的代码。

    6. 测试和调试:制作完成后,需要对模板进行测试和调试,确保模板能够按照预期生成正确的代码。可以通过手动输入测试数据或使用自动化测试工具进行验证。

    7. 文档化和分享:最后,将制作好的模板进行文档化,并分享给其他开发者使用。可以将模板上传到代码仓库或模板库,或者在团队内部共享使用。

    总结起来,制作NX编程模板的思路是明确需求和目标,创建模板文件并定义变量和占位符,添加逻辑和控制结构,进行测试和调试,最后进行文档化和分享。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    制作NX编程模板的思路可以分为以下几个步骤:

    1. 确定需求:首先需要明确编程模板的使用目的和功能需求。例如,是用于特定领域的编程项目,还是用于通用的编程任务等。

    2. 设计界面:根据需求,设计编程模板的界面布局。界面设计要考虑用户的操作习惯和易用性,尽量简洁明了,同时提供必要的功能按钮和输入框等。

    3. 确定功能:根据需求,确定编程模板所需的功能。例如,是否需要提供代码自动补全、语法检查、代码模板等功能。同时还需要确定编程模板支持的编程语言和版本等。

    4. 编写代码:根据需求和功能设计,编写模板的核心代码。这些代码通常包括界面交互逻辑、功能实现代码和相关的配置文件等。在编写代码时,要注重代码的可读性和可维护性,同时尽量遵循编程规范和最佳实践。

    5. 测试和优化:完成编程模板的编写后,进行测试和优化。测试可以包括功能测试、性能测试和兼容性测试等,以确保模板的稳定性和可靠性。同时,根据测试结果进行优化,修复可能存在的bug,提高模板的性能和用户体验。

    总之,制作NX编程模板的思路主要包括确定需求、设计界面、确定功能、编写代码和测试优化等步骤。通过合理的规划和设计,可以制作出符合需求的高质量编程模板。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    制作NX编程模板的思路如下:

    1. 确定模板的功能和用途:首先要明确模板的目的,是为了简化编程过程,提高效率,还是为了规范化编程风格等。根据模板的用途确定模板的内容和结构。

    2. 分析编程需求:根据实际编程需求,确定模板中需要包含的元素,例如变量、函数、类、注释等。

    3. 设计模板结构:根据分析的编程需求,设计模板的结构,包括模板的文件类型、文件名、文件组织结构等。

    4. 编写模板代码:根据模板的结构,编写模板的代码。可以使用特定的标记或占位符来表示需要替换的部分,例如使用<<var_name>>表示需要替换的变量名。

    5. 添加模板参数:如果模板中包含需要用户自定义的部分,可以通过添加模板参数来实现。用户使用模板时,可以根据模板参数的提示输入相应的值。

    6. 测试和调试模板:在编写完模板代码后,需要对模板进行测试和调试,确保模板能够按照预期的方式工作。

    7. 导入和使用模板:将编写好的模板导入到NX编程环境中,并在需要使用模板的地方调用模板。根据模板的用途和具体需求,使用模板生成相应的代码。

    8. 更新和维护模板:随着编程需求的变化,模板可能需要进行更新和维护。根据实际情况,及时对模板进行更新,确保模板始终能够满足编程需求。

    通过以上的步骤,可以制作出符合自己需求的NX编程模板,提高编程效率和规范化编程风格。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部